Demand for a system supply temperature set value.
Connection to input 0 -10V at extension EA1 (accessory).
See page 106.
0 - 1V
no default set supply temperature
1V
set value 50°F (10°C)
10V
set value 212°F (100°C)
Observe coding address "1e" in the "General" group.
Optional
Temperature range from 86 to 248°F
(30 to 120°C):
0 - 1V
no default set supply temperature
1V
set value 86°F (30°C)
10V
set value 248°F (120°C)
Connection options:
Connection at plug avD
Extension EA1 (accessory, see page 106)
Connection
Note: 'Live' contacts lead to short circuits or phase
failure.
The external connection must be potential-free.
The burner is shut down when the contact is closed.
The boiler circuit pumps are switched off.
Note: The heating system has no frost protection while
it is blocked.
The boiler is not held at the lower boiler water
temperature.
Codes
Plug avD
Set coding address "99" in the "general"
group.
Extension EA1 Set "5d", "5e" or "5f" in the "General"
group to 3 or 4.
